Showrunner: J. H. Wyman (Fringe)
Executive producers (not really involved with the creative process I would think): J. J. Abrams & Bryan Burk
Production company: Bad Robot
Network: FOX

Genre: science fiction/crime drama/buddy cop comedy

Starring: Karl Urban, Michael Ealy and a bunch of other actors, check the details: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Almost_Human_%28TV_series%29

Quote:
The series follows what happens 35 years into the future when humans in the Los Angeles Police Department are paired up with life-like androids, as a detective who has a dislike for robots ends up being teamed up with one with emotional feelings.

Honestly, idk why people even bother mentioning JJ Abrams. The man gets way too much praise AND criticism for material he has nothing to do with. LOST was pretty much Damon Lindelof and Carleton Cuse's baby. Fringe was carried by Joel Wyman and Jeff Pinkner.

Hard to say how Almost Human will turn out, it'll come down to the writers who stick with the show. LOST was always fantastic when Brian K. Vaughn and Drew Goddard were writing, and Fringe was pretty much God-tier when Jeff Pinkner was writing.
